Description:

Early engraved portrait of Woollarawarre Bennelong (c.1764?) a senior man of the Eora people of the Port Jackson area who belonged to the Wangal clan of the south side of Parramatta River.

Bennelong was brought to the settlement at Sydney Cove in November 1789 by order of Governor Phillip. He escaped after three months but later returned, keeping in contact with Phillip. In 1790, Bennelong asked Phillip to build him a hut on what became known as Bennelong Point, now the site of the Sydney Opera House.
